网站访问慢,服务器CPU显示100%如何处理? 悬赏5元 已结束
我的网站www.95ye.com最近由于流量上涨,高峰期CPU总是显示100%,查进程显示mysql占用很高,该如何处理,有高手能帮配置一下mysql吗?(有偿)
最常见的肯定是我们的服务器空间不足的问题,还有就是你没有留意涉及到了非法词汇等等。
一、本地安全策略
输入打开本地组策略编辑器
计算机配置/安全设置/本地策略/安全选项,进行如下设置:
交互式登陆:不显示最后的用户名 启用
网络访问:不允许SAM 帐户和共享的匿名枚举 启用
网络访问: 不允许存储网络身份验证的密码和凭据 启用
网络访问:可远程访问的注册表路径和子路径 全部删除
二、禁用不必要的服务
Print Spooler
Remote Registry
三、本地安全设置
选择计算机配置-->Windows设置-->安全设置-->本地策略-->用户权限分配
关闭系统:只有Administrators组、其它全部删除。
拒绝从网络访问这台计算机:加入Guests组、 everyone ,iusr ,
允许通过远程桌面服务登陆:加入Administrators、Remote Desktop Users组,其他全部删除
允许本地登陆:只保留Administrators
这几个地方设置后,通过观察,cpu占用下来了,大致在20%-30%哪个样子。但这是晚上,做不得准,需要白天观察,才能确定这些设置究竟能起多大作用。
找服务器哪里问一下吧
这个要要专业的了
学习一下,一般这情况出现的时候 我们都是升级服务器。如果乱改配置的话,半吊子的容易改坏事,还不如升级了呢。
咨询下空间服务器 升级服务器
这种情况百度99%是被攻击了,或者说是中病毒了,我遇到过,喊技术处理一下就行,一般来说,除非突然间权重提升2个等级,不然一般不会突然100%的
①网站访问人数太多,网站服务器无法满足正常的访问,解决方法只能提升网站服务器的配置
如果你会优化数据库 那就 你先优化试试 如果你不会优化那就 找服务商给你解决
本质还是要升级服务器
升级配置,或者单独购买数据库分离出来。
MySQL转为innoDB, 改完后重启服务器, 这样应该能解决你服务器CPU爆红的问题
应该是程序代码有问题。